Get directions to Boba Loca Tea & Coffee in Plaza West Covina

Don't konw how to get to Boba Loca Tea & Coffee in West Covina, California 91790? Find driving directions to Boba Loca Tea & Coffee below.

Plaza West Covina location: 112 Plaza Drive, West Covina, California - CA 91790

Insert your starting address